概括
研究人员使用Juncus effusus生物质电极开发出灵活,可充电的二氧化-电池. 这些新的储能设备在极端条件下提供高容量,特殊稳定性和耐用性,为可穿戴电子设备提供动力.
科学领域:
- 材料科学 材料科学 材料科学
- 电化学 电化学 电化学
- 生物质利用生物质的利用
背景情况:
- 对于便携式电子产品的灵活,轻量级和高性能储能器件的需求日益增长.
- 对于先进的电池技术而言,需要具有成本效益和可持续性的材料.
研究的目的:
- 用于制造从Juncus effusus (JE) 生物质的新型丝状电极.
- 将这些电极集成到灵活可充电的二氧化- (Zn-MnO2) 电池中.
- 评估开发的储能装置的电化学性能和耐用性.
主要方法:
- 从Juncus effusus生物质制造带状电极.
- 使用JE电极组装柔性和准固态Zn-MnO2电池.
- 电化学测试包括容量,循环稳定性和在极端条件下的性能 (曲,敲击,燃烧,浸泡,刺穿).
主要成果:
- JE电极呈现出独特的3D三角形状空洞网络微结构,有利于电荷转移和离子扩散.
- 水性Zn-MnO2电池在0.3A g-1下达到325mAhg-1的特定容量,在4000个循环后保持127.53%的容量.
- 准固态电池在各种机械和环境压力下表现出强大的性能,并成功为电子手表提供动力.
结论:
- Juncus effusus生物质是高性能灵活储能电极的有希望的可持续前体.
- 开发的柔性Zn-MnO2电池为可穿戴电子产品提供了出色的电化学性能和机械强度.
- 织造的基于织品的能源供应单元展示了JE在灵活储能中的实际应用潜力.

Batteries and Fuel Cells
24.1K
A battery is a galvanic cell that is used as a source of electrical power for specific applications. Modern batteries exist in a multitude of forms to accommodate various applications, from tiny button batteries such as those that power wristwatches to the very large batteries used to supply backup energy to municipal power grids. Electrochemical Cells
405
Electrochemical cells are systems that convert chemical energy into electrical energy or use electrical energy to drive chemical reactions. They consist of two electrodes in contact with an electrolyte, where redox reactions enable electron transfer. Most electrochemical cells include two half-cells connected by an external wire for electron flow and a salt bridge for ion flow.
